Since the music evolved and took place in human lives, it has been characterized in different musical periods. Different generations developed new musical instruments and developed new music using distinctive instruments. Music in western culture is basically influenced by various factors such as formalization of improvised traditions, development of tuning system, growth of notations, role of patronage, innovative approaches to form, treatment of text, absorption of various cultures in the style, investigation of performance, practice, growth of technology and numerous other factors.The Classical music is a term which has three different meanings:
- European tradition of music, which is associated with high culture.
- Tradition as well as similar non-European culture.
- An exacting period in the improvement of European musical art traditions.
The period of the Classical music in the European tradition is considered to be started from 1730 – 1820 to avoid confusions. The Classical music induces the classical traditions and focuses on formal style. It also involves technical and detailed deconstruction and gets focused attention of music listeners. The Classical music is written down using notations and also known as notated version of music. The Classical music is significantly known as a written musical tradition. The Classical music concerts are usually organized in a somber atmosphere where the audience has to stay silent to enjoy the classical music and to avoid distracting the concentration of other listeners.
The Classical music performers usually dress themselves formally and with their gestures they show respect for the classical music and the audience. The Classical music performers don’t have direct involvement with their audience. The Classical performers can get high reputation for their musicianship despite from that they don’t compose music by themselves.
Country music is the first half of Billboard’s country and western music category. Country music was invented from popular musical form founded in the Southern United States primarily. Country music was influenced by the early 20th century culture actually and its cultural origins are Appalachia, Kentucky, West Virginia and Tennessee.
The typical instruments which are used for country music are guitar, steel guitar, bass, drum, dobra, fiddle, banjo, harmonica and mandolin. Country music has produced world famous solo artists such as Elvis Presley “The Hillbilly Cat”, Johnny Cash “Man In Black” are the most famous and it has influenced country singers and top selling solo artists.

Jazz represents integration and melding of various people and their inheritances. During the 18th Century in America's south, music was an essential part of the life of agricultural estate of the African descent. The cultivated area, songs, and field hollers were a part of everyday life to celebrate, entertain and to escort the hard work. This music of the agricultural estate merged with the European American musical tradition from which Jazz developed.
